you have a range / 24 ips assignment, however the dhcp server has no more available ips and the lease time is set for 7 or 30 days.
you no longer have free ips (Astaro also does not report the total / used / free in dhcp). and you need to release new ips for new users ... this must be done manually? via ssh and dhcp changing the file manually? erasing the ips that are "garbage" ...
I think a button to delete an ip assigned by dhcp should be easy to implement and many users would appreciate for this feature.
